#!/usr/bin/env node // Generate PNG icon from SVG, then create ICNS and ICO const { execSync } = require('child_process'); const path = require('path'); const fs = require('fs'); const assetsDir = path.join(__dirname, '..', 'assets'); const svgPath = path.join(assetsDir, 'icon.svg'); const pngPath = path.join(assetsDir, 'icon.png'); // Check if sips is available (macOS) try { // Use rsvg-convert or sips to create PNG from SVG // First try rsvg-convert try { execSync(`rsvg-convert -w 1024 -h 1024 "${svgPath}" -o "${pngPath}"`, { stdio: 'inherit' }); console.log('Created icon.png via rsvg-convert'); } catch { // Fallback: create a simple PNG placeholder using sips // sips can't convert SVG directly, so we'll use a different approach console.log('rsvg-convert not found, trying alternative...'); // Try using Python with cairosvg try { execSync(`python3 -c " import cairosvg cairosvg.svg2png(url='${svgPath}', write_to='${pngPath}', output_width=1024, output_height=1024) "`, { stdio: 'inherit' }); console.log('Created icon.png via cairosvg'); } catch { console.log('cairosvg not available either.'); console.log('Please install: brew install librsvg OR pip3 install cairosvg'); console.log('Then run this script again.'); console.log(''); console.log('Or manually convert assets/icon.svg to assets/icon.png (1024x1024)'); process.exit(1); } } // Create ICNS for macOS const iconsetDir = path.join(assetsDir, 'icon.iconset'); fs.mkdirSync(iconsetDir, { recursive: true }); const sizes = [16, 32, 64, 128, 256, 512, 1024]; for (const size of sizes) { const outFile = size === 1024 ? path.join(iconsetDir, 'icon_512x512@2x.png') : path.join(iconsetDir, `icon_${size}x${size}.png`); execSync(`sips -z ${size} ${size} "${pngPath}" --out "${outFile}"`, { stdio: 'pipe' }); // Also create @2x versions if (size <= 512 && size > 16) { const halfSize = size / 2; const out2x = path.join(iconsetDir, `icon_${halfSize}x${halfSize}@2x.png`); execSync(`sips -z ${size} ${size} "${pngPath}" --out "${out2x}"`, { stdio: 'pipe' }); } } execSync(`iconutil -c icns "${iconsetDir}" -o "${path.join(assetsDir, 'icon.icns')}"`, { stdio: 'inherit' }); console.log('Created icon.icns'); // Clean up iconset fs.rmSync(iconsetDir, { recursive: true }); // Create ICO for Windows (use png2ico or ImageMagick) try { // Try with ImageMagick execSync(`convert "${pngPath}" -define icon:auto-resize=256,128,64,48,32,16 "${path.join(assetsDir, 'icon.ico')}"`, { stdio: 'inherit' }); console.log('Created icon.ico via ImageMagick'); } catch { try { // Try with sips + manual execSync(`sips -z 256 256 "${pngPath}" --out "${path.join(assetsDir, 'icon-256.png')}"`, { stdio: 'pipe' }); console.log('Created icon-256.png (manual ICO conversion needed)'); console.log('Install ImageMagick for ICO: brew install imagemagick'); } catch { console.log('Could not create ICO. Install ImageMagick: brew install imagemagick'); } } console.log('Icon generation complete!'); } catch (err) { console.error('Error generating icons:', err.message); process.exit(1); }
